Commit Graph

44164 Commits (688409128aeea286a8f3186842ce86d5702f95d0)
 

Author SHA1 Message Date
Ganesh Nalawade ac07c6b5e6
Fix netconf plugin dispatch response (#54326)
Fixes #53236

*  If dispatch() rpc response has data element
   return the xml string from `<data>` element
   else return the complete xml string from
   `<rpc-reply>`.
5 years ago
Gonéri Le Bouder 8aec69dd89 VMware: vmware_guest_snapshot: fix the syntax of the example (#54362) 5 years ago
Yuwei Zhou 52c8a28ac9 Fixes #54139 Azure Container Instance ports should be associated with container (#54163) 5 years ago
Jordan Borean b98e94df8f
porting guide - move win_dsc changes to proper section (#54372) 5 years ago
Jordan Borean 3044326b4d
win basic - do not warn on case insensitive matches (#54371) 5 years ago
Jordan Borean c291d04bd5
win_environment: remove uneeded required_by entry in spec (#54369) 5 years ago
Matt Clay a775af919e
Merge pull request #54367 from mattclay/fix-ping-test
Fix ping integration test to work with ssh.
5 years ago
Matt Clay 29de0619e8 Fix nuage_vspk integration test:
- Wait for API to be ready.
- Enumerate test cases on controller.
5 years ago
Matt Clay 8a2b99d1ee Fix rabbitmq_publish integration test. 5 years ago
Felix Fontein 8106502424 docker_swarm inventory: add aliases (#54355)
* Implement option type checking. Add support for aliases..

Add same aliases as for docker_* modules.

* Linting.
5 years ago
David Passante 0c0f448a24 cs_instance_facts: add a "nic" fact to return VM networking information (#54337)
* cs_instance_facts: add a "nic" fact to return detailed VM networking informations

* cs_instance_facts: typos in dco
5 years ago
Gilad Bar Orion 331c68d1d9 pip: add an example of an offline installation (#54327)
* pip: add an example of an offline installation

* remove whitespaces from blank lines
5 years ago
Sandra McCann 942b2646c2 added attribution to author (#54356) 5 years ago
Alan Rominger f2f11341a3 Avoid erroring on host group confusion in keyed groups (#54099) 5 years ago
Sloane Hertel 54be769e8d fix AWS plugin credential precedence for environment variables (#52945)
* fix AWS plugin credential precedence for environment variables

* Allow aliases in direct plugins options

Consolidate precedence fix just in the doc fragment using aliases for mismatched options

* Access options with the option name rather than alias

* fix indentation

* update unit tests

* Improve readability
5 years ago
Felix Fontein 4fac91bed5 docker_container: add networks_cli_compatible option (#54198)
* Adding networks_cli_compatible option.

* Move network tests into own test file.

* Extend tests (for networks_cli_compatible=no).

* Adding tests for networks_cli_compatible=yes.

* There seems to be no way to create a container without at least one network attached.

* Integrate networks / purge_networks with comparisons.

* Speed up tests.

* Removing double dot.

* Add changelog.

* Use comparisons value only if the networks option has been specified. purge_networks on the other hand also removes networks if it has not been specified.
5 years ago
tcraxs af669dec24 add missing integration tests for postgresql_schema module (#54185)
* add missing integration tests for postgresql_schema module

* add missing integration tests for postgresql_schema module

* postgresql_schema: add CI test with function in module from #54237

* postgresql_schema: add CI test with function in module from #54237

* add DROP SCHEMA test with check_mode=yes #54185
5 years ago
Kevin Breit 5566ae81da Add response documentation. (#54276) 5 years ago
Felix Fontein 121990d8c5 openssl_dhparam: fix state=absent (#54296)
* Fix remove.

* Add changelog.
5 years ago
Abhijeet Kasurde 5db7501ebd
VMware: Change in update tag API (#54304)
Changed update tag API as per new changes.

Fixes: #53060

Signed-off-by: Abhijeet Kasurde <akasurde@redhat.com>
5 years ago
jctanner 6d978bc285 check aws inv plugin (#53435)
* Add the constructed config with legacy settings enabled to match the script

* Add interesting characters in tags and security group names

* add strict to config

* Add a stopped instance in inventory

* Create symlinks in the test

* Add reservation details to mock

* run script and plugin with a virtual env

* call the script with ansible-inventory

* Fix code coverage collection.
5 years ago
Mike Wiebe e9c66ffb6f Add nxos_config sanity test (#54258) 5 years ago
Sandra McCann f06ae6c57a Add example of network agnostic modules in use (#53755)
* add network agnostic example
* added link to multiple prompts example
* verified network agnostic playbook
* improve use of when
5 years ago
Kevin Breit 0b37828377 meraki_vlan - Document DHCP responses (#54142)
* Added documentation for new DHCP responses.

* Added the actual DHCP options documentation
5 years ago
Martin Nečas 0f199ef58a add suboptions in ovirt docs (#53934)
* add suboptions in doc_fragments/ovirt

* update ovirt doc fragment module docs

* add ovirt docs_fragment to BOTMETA.yml
5 years ago
Martin Krizek 5ff1ce28d4
Remove "legacy" code from PlayIterator (#53754) 5 years ago
Matt Williams e02524dd58 Fix for type error introduced by #51034 (#54333)
* Fix for type error

The empty type here should be a dict, not a list as is has a `get` done
on it next.

* Return dict directly to avoid failing key lookup
5 years ago
Zim Kalinowski 8768c05d3e more 2.8 facts modules renamed to info (#54313) 5 years ago
Toshio Kuratomi 8dd46d6f95
Fix punctuation around issue reporting link (#54295)
Figure out how to format the release announcement so a link isn't
directly followed by a period which would hinder cutand paste but uses
proper grammar and punctuation.
5 years ago
Frederic 5feadbef4a VMware: Tag various VMware objects (#54033)
* tag portgroups and dvs
* Add support for datacenter tagging
* Support for tagging clusters
* Hostsystem tag option
* pep recommendations
* Remove Vmware from VmwareDistributedSwitch object type
* Fix typos in example tasks of vmware_tag_manager
5 years ago
Garfield Lee Freeman 8ac22098d9 Add fw via panorama connectivity to panos connection (#52954)
* Add fw via panorama connectivity to panos connection

* updating panos connection as per review comments

* Fixing when 'provider' isn't specified, adding deprecation warning when classic provider params are used
5 years ago
Felix Fontein d7a273273a openssl_*: proper mode support (#54085)
* Add write helper.

* Adjust modules (except openssl_certificate).

* Adding tests for mode (with openssl_privatekey).

* Add openssl_certificate support.

* Never, ever remove the output file before actually trying to generate new content for it.

Removal is only allowed when state=absent, or when the object has been regenerated and the result needs to be written to that place.

* Add changelog.

* Extend test.
5 years ago
Felix Fontein 9c355e5c52 openssl_certificate, openssl_csr: refactoring / cleanup (#54287)
* Moving common cryptography-related code to module_utils/crypto.py.

* Fix typo / linting.
5 years ago
Felix Fontein 5d460ae865 Fix broken backup. (#54290) 5 years ago
Felix Fontein 534c833bb3 openssl_certificate: fix state=absent (#54298)
* Fix state=absent.

* Add changelog.
5 years ago
Devyani Kota afca42bc6d Add gluster_heal_facts module for Gluster storage. (#45997)
Fixes #45983

Signed-off-by: Devyani Kota <dkota@redhat.com>
Co-Authored-By: devyanikota <divs.passion.18@gmail.com>
5 years ago
Zim Kalinowski 8498889ef6 remove ansible_facts added by mistake (#54320)
* remove ansible_facts added by mistake

* fixed mistake
5 years ago
Felix Fontein 23cfe3cd23 Add morph027 manually as docker_swarm inventory maintainer. (#54305) 5 years ago
Abhijeet Kasurde 83be129923
helper: raise Exception when ds is not dict type (#53936)
Signed-off-by: Abhijeet Kasurde <akasurde@redhat.com>
5 years ago
Zim Kalinowski 19e1b4de58
special case for rest module (#54236) 5 years ago
Piotr Wojciechowski 0ec2d71b4a docker_swarm inventory plugin: New group `non-leader` (#54266)
* New group `non-leader` to contain all nodes (workers and managers) except the swarm leader

* New group name change, documentation section updates

* New group name change, documentation section more updates
5 years ago
Felix Fontein 752db43b2d Rename return of docker_compose. (#54171) 5 years ago
Kevin Breit bcbcd209f4 meraki_admin - Add documentation for tags and network access (#51415)
* Add documentation for tags and network access
* Documentation changes from dag and sam
* Change examples to include proper YAML and not dict
* Update lib/ansible/modules/network/meraki/meraki_admin.py

Co-Authored-By: kbreit <kevin.breit@kevinbreit.net>
5 years ago
Matt Clay fa82188147 Fix name and default for become plugin config.
Also add version_added.
5 years ago
Matt Clay 89a022b6a0 Update handling of the non_local test alias.
Previously the alias disabled all code coverage collection.
Now it only disables Ansible module code coverage collection.
5 years ago
Matt Clay e12d3ca731 Fix ansible-test injector warning on Python 3.7. 5 years ago
The Magician 919e310b99 Bug fixes for GCP modules (#54252) 5 years ago
The Magician 59da779c41 Bug fixes for GCP modules (#54253) 5 years ago
The Magician 65f2bfc850 Bug fixes for GCP modules (#54254) 5 years ago
The Magician 5c08afe16f Bug fixes for GCP modules (#54255) 5 years ago